The Magnificent Ambersons by Booth Tarkington: Booth Tarkington's novel "The Magnificent Ambersons" delves into the rise and fall of the Amberson family, a once-wealthy and influential clan in the changing landscape of early 20th-century America. Through rich characterization and a compelling narrative, Tarkington explores themes of progress, love, and societal transformation.

Key Aspects of the Book "The Magnificent Ambersons":
Changing Times: Tarkington's novel reflects the impact of industrialization and technological advancements on traditional societal structures.
Family Dynamics: The book delves into the complexities of family relationships and the effects of pride and ambition on the Ambersons.
Reflections on Progress: "The Magnificent Ambersons" prompts readers to contemplate the consequences of progress and the importance of adaptability in a rapidly evolving world.

Booth Tarkington was a celebrated American novelist and playwright, known for his works exploring the dynamics of American society and its evolution over time. Born in 1869, Tarkington's ability to capture the essence of changing times and the human condition in "The Magnificent Ambersons" solidified his place as one of the preeminent literary voices of his era.
